II.—Suggestions for a Revised Classification of Trilobites

Abstract

Nevadia is the earliest and the most primitive member of theMesonacidæ, and as shown by Walcott may be regarded as representing the ancestral type of this family. The same authorityshows that the Paradoxidæ have descended from the Mesonacidæ. Redlichia also exhibits features which link it with the Paradoxidæ and the Mesonacidæ.
